Address 0 PPC

PJjUnaHXZjCaxCESn3eccyWrYTz5RbE4MB

Confirmed

Total Received0.016872 PPC
Total Sent0.016872 PPC
Final Balance0 PPC
No. Transactions2

Transactions

Fee: 0.01 PPC
430654 Confirmations0.508181 PPC
PNhhMys6z63DvSagh4ZvQA6tiH8SwDMsZr1.033564 PPC
PJjUnaHXZjCaxCESn3eccyWrYTz5RbE4MB0.016872 PPC
Fee: 0.01 PPC
430767 Confirmations1.050436 PPC